Retail Colocation Explained: A Thorough Overview

Retail colocation offers businesses an adaptable and economical option for explore now housing their IT infrastructure. This approach enables organizations to secure space within a data center facility, delivering fundamental resources like energy, temperature management, and physical security. By co-locating within a shared facility, organizations can lower expenses related to constructing and operating their own data centers.

Retail colocation centers are outfitted with advanced technology, providing reliable and flexible operations. Companies benefit from high-speed internet connectivity, backup power systems, and robust security measures, which are generally more difficult to establish on their own.

Additionally, colocation services enable businesses to focus on their core competencies as opposed to handling physical infrastructure. It offers a range of options to accommodate varying needs, from smaller businesses to large-scale organizations. This framework supports an environment where organizations can seamlessly adapt to advancing technological demands while sustaining optimal efficiency.

In What Ways Does Retail Colocation Enhance Data Security?

Even though numerous organizations understand the importance of data security, few realize how colocation hosting can significantly improve their security protocols. By taking advantage of collective data center facilities, companies gain access to cutting-edge security solutions that could prove too costly to implement alone. Retail colocation facilities generally provide robust physical security measures, including biometric access controls, video monitoring infrastructure, and dedicated security staff, mitigating risks from unwanted intrusions.

Furthermore, these centers commonly deliver comprehensive cybersecurity solutions, such as network firewalls and intrusion prevention tools, engineered to secure valuable information. Regular security audits and alignment with industry guidelines confirm that information remains safeguarded against growing security risks. Moreover, the resilience ensured by colocation services secures uninterrupted data availability even during downtime, strengthening overall data protection. Ultimately, retail colocation not only streamlines resources but also reinforces data security, empowering enterprises to center on their key operations with improved confidence.

Analyze Infrastructure Needs

When evaluating infrastructure requirements, organizations need to thoroughly evaluate their particular requirements to find the most suitable colocation services partner. The evaluation starts by identifying existing and anticipated data storage requirements, as well as connectivity requirements. Organizations should consider their expansion plans and the likelihood of needing scalability within the colocation facility. Moreover, assessing power and cooling infrastructure is critical, verifying the facility can handle demanding hardware configurations. Security features, encompassing physical and cyber, should also be carefully reviewed to protect sensitive data. In addition, the geographical location of the colocation center must be compatible with recovery strategies and performance needs. By addressing these factors, companies can arrive at sound choices when choosing a retail colocation provider that optimally aligns with their organizational needs.

Assess Service Level Agreements

Reviewing service contracts is a critical consideration in selecting the right colocation provider once you have examined your infrastructure needs. SLAs establish the terms and commitments between the service provider and the company, including uptime assurances, support response times, and data protection standards. A thorough analysis of these agreements can uncover potential risks and benefits, supporting organizational objectives. Critical elements to evaluate include non-compliance consequences, escalation procedures, and service credit provisions. Furthermore, businesses should examine the provider's history in meeting SLAs, as this indicates reliability and commitment to service quality. At the end of the day, a clearly structured service contract enables a transparent partnership, empowering businesses to strategically take advantage of colocation services for improved business performance.

What Are the Typical Contract Lengths for Retail Colocation Services?

Common contract terms for retail colocation services span from one to three years, however certain providers may extend month-to-month alternatives. Flexibility in contracts allows businesses to adjust their data center needs as requirements evolve.
